Neisen Earns Third Straight All-Big 12 Championship Team Selection
April 23, 2017 | Cowgirl Golf

SAN ANTONIO, Texas—Oklahoma State junior golfer Kenzie Neisen earned her third straight All-Big 12 Championship Team selection after a blistering first seven holes on Sunday helped her card a 3-over 219 and tie her for third at the Dominion Country Club.
Neisen posted seven birdies on Sunday, five of which came in the first seven holes. She finished the third round with a 1-under 71. Neisen, a two-time Big 12 individual champion, shot 13 birdies overall in the tournament.
As a team, the Cowgirls finished fourth on the leaderboard at 33-over 897. Texas held on to finish first with a 21-over 885, while Baylor's Dylan Kim won the individual championship with a 2-under 214.
Cowgirl Linnea Johansson posted an 8-over 224 overall to tie her for 12th place, while Maddie McCrary tied for 27th place with a 14-over 230.
Chih-Men Chen shot 17-over 233 to tie her for 35th place, and Alexis Sadeghy ender her weekend in 37th place with an 18-over 234.
Oklahoma State will learn its NCAA Regional destination on Thursday at 10 a.m. The regionals will take place on May 8-10.
